Parents in the USA are still the key gatekeepers and also managers of their teenagers' net experience. As gone over previously in the record, moms and dads are the most often pointed out source of advice and the most significant impact on teenagers' understanding of ideal and unsuitable electronic habits. Moms and dads are additionally in charge of maintaining their teenagers safe online and also offline as well as have a variety of tools at their disposal to do so.



Moms and dads can speak to their teens regarding safe and also high-risk on the internet techniques as well as concerning appropriate and improper behavior. Moms and dads can likewise respond to inquiries that teens have and provide recommendations in action to concerns. They can likewise take concrete steps to keep an eye on or check up on their teenagers' online tasks, consisting of the relatively low-tech strategies of checking which websites a teenager has visited, seeing his/her social media profiles, or friending him or her on a social media network.



In this study, we asked parents (and often teens as well) concerning whether they took part in the following activities: In this research, we locate that moms and dads are most likely to chat with teens concerning electronic safety and security and also behavior problems, and also are somewhat much less likely to take a much more hands-on technique to restrict or monitor their kid.

On the whole, parents are more probable to favor much less technical actions for monitoring their kid's on-line habits. Greater than three-quarters (77%) of parents claim that they have actually examined to see what internet sites their child has visited. Two-thirds of parents of on-line teens have checked to see what info was readily available online concerning their kid.



In the age of widespread use of social media network websites by teens, lots of parents have actually come to be vigilant regarding monitoring their kid's activities on-line, the information that is readily available concerning them, and also their upcomings and goings on social network websites. Two-thirds of moms and dads (66%) say they have actually looked for their kid's electronic footprints online.





White and also black parents are more probable to report this sort of searching than Latino parents, as are moms and dads with higher degrees of education and learning. The oldest women ages 14-17 are more probable to have their moms and dads search for info about them on the internet than the youngest children, with 72% of the parents of older women searching, compared with 55% of the parents of more youthful children.
